Sweet Surrender's 7th major update is finally released! Many of you already had the chance to get an early look at the new changes with the beta release. We got a lot of feedback from you and are happy with how many participated.
Heading Into The Sewers
With our "Into the Sewers" update, we have added (as some of you may already have guessed) the sewer district to the game! This new, hidden area covers the tunnels and pits below the mines and slums and will allow for an alternate route up the megacity. Some of the new features found in the sewers include:
- A whole new district with many different rooms and new, interactable elements to discover
- Tons of acid-themed mechanics; Burn away your enemies healthbars, while avoiding the corrosive environmental hazards
- New enemy types, found exclusively in this new district
- New upgrade chips and grenades to interact with the new acid mechanics
The sewers also feature a bunch of new visuals with surface light gleaming through ceiling grates and pools of acid ominously bubbling below you as you make your way through the tunnels.

We hope you enjoy discovering all the new content in the sewers. As mentioned they are a hidden area, so you might need to explore a bit to find them. But as long as you have a look around in the mines and slums, we are sure you will find your way into the sewers

Community Requested Features
We've also implemented some of the most requested features we have gotten from you. These primarily include:
- Save & Quit functionality; You can now pause your runs by using the panels at the beginning of every level
- Cloud Saves
- LIV Support (PC only)
As you may have noticed we also had some community polls on our discord. We want to use these to see what you guys would like to see most in the game in the next updates. Our current plan is to focus more on boss type enemies and an overhaul to melee combat, but we can't say anything specific yet.
As per usual, this update also comes with tons of improvements and bugfixes. These include many issues that were reported by you guys and we are always happy to get your feedback on these.
[h2]Improvements[/h2]
- Added option to save & quit during a run
- Added unlockable chip collection in the homebase
- Added unlockable holo grenades in the homebase
- Improved sending of debug logs (includes more general info, keyboard to write a quick note to the developers)
- Low health sound only beeps for a short period, improved visualization of low health
- Adjusted submachine guns (to improve their handling)
- Reworked turret spider bot
- Reworked bomb spider bot
- Improved visuals of weapon containers in homebase
- Added cloud saves
- Reworked shotguns
- Added new sounds to weapons and new area
- Plants
- You can now call the elevator at the final boss back down if you fall off the top
- Added LIV support on Steam
- Improved Korean translation
- Improved teleport movement (prevent teleport down abyss)
[h2]Bug Fixes[/h2]
- Fixed elevator showing green arrow upwards without going up; improved responsiveness of physical button
- Fixed rare issue that guns could disappear when being dropped within a tunnel (including being dropped into your holster)
- Fixed heal stim going back into the slot in a faulty way when picked up and quickly released from a slot
- Fixed rare bug that allowed you to process to the next level when dying while on the level
- Fixed final boss drifting off when being stunned
- Various fixes to room layouts
- Fixed an issue with the chinese translation remaining on screen when switching languages
- Fixed a bug with holo-grenades using wrong materials
- Clicking the class icon now properly starts your run as that class
- Fixed an issue with skyscrapers flickering in the modern city
- Fixed an issue with enemies and weapons not properly unlocking in the homebase
- Fixed an issue with explosive barrels sometimes not exploding properly
- Fixed a bug with class unlocks progressing in the homebase
- Various fixes to achievement unlocks
- Various UI fixes
